George Strait's Philadelphia Concert: Show Goes On Despite Back Injury Country music legend George Strait's recent performance at Lincoln Financial Field in Philadelphia took an unexpected turn. During the show, Strait revealed he had injured his back, impacting his ability to perform his usual energetic dance routines. "My back gave out on me a little while ago," Strait told the crowd, "so I'm not gonna be dancing around up here as much as I usually do." Despite the setback, Strait's showmanship remained strong, captivating the audience with his vocals and guitar skills. The video circulating on social media shows Strait seated while performing, his usual dynamism tempered by the injury.
